Mariamoba 1924 (Premiere)
‘Mariamoba 1924’ is a dramatic production inspired by real events of the 1924 Soviet repressions. The play follows the harrowing fate of two families devastated by the so-called Red Army Purge. Through authentic eyewitness diary entries—such as accounts describing how men were gathered from noble households and executed—the story captures the painful transition into a new era. First staged at the Shota Rustaveli Theatre and Film State University in April 2022, this powerful new rendition makes its premiere at the Sokhumi State Drama Theatre on June 8 and 9, 2026.
